Gravel Spreading in Waldorf, MD
Gravel spreading services involve the distribution of gravel material across specific areas of a property to create stable, level surfaces. This service is commonly used for projects such as driveways, pathways, garden beds, or yard leveling, providing a durable and attractive foundation. Homeowners typically request gravel spreading to improve drainage, reduce mud, or establish a solid base for future landscaping or construction projects. Before requesting this service, property owners should consider the size of the area, the type of gravel desired, and any existing landscaping features that may influence the spreading process.
Understanding the scope of gravel spreading projects is essential for property owners. They should determine the amount of gravel needed based on the project’s dimensions and desired thickness, as well as any preparation work required, such as clearing or grading the site. It’s also helpful to know if additional services like compaction or base installation are needed to ensure the gravel remains stable over time. Clear communication about these details can help ensure the project meets expectations and achieves long-lasting results.

Gravel Spreading Questions
What is gravel spreading used for? Gravel spreading is commonly used to create driveways, pathways, and foundation bases for various outdoor projects.
How is gravel spread on a property? Gravel is evenly distributed across the desired area using specialized equipment or manual methods to ensure proper coverage.
What types of gravel are suitable for spreading? Various gravel types, such as crushed stone or pea gravel, can be used depending on the project requirements and aesthetic preferences.
Is gravel spreading suitable for large or small projects? Gravel spreading can be adapted for both small landscaping areas and larger construction or driveway projects.
